Flamingos arrive India ahead of 2022 U-17 Women’s World Cup

Nigeria’s national U-17 female team, the Flamingos have arrived India ahead of the 2022 FIFA U-17 Women’s World Cup billed to hold from October 11 to 30.

The Flamingos in Group B will face Germany in their opening game of the competition on Tuesday, October 11 before playing New Zealand on Friday October 14 while their final group game comes up against Chile on Monday, October 17.

Prior to their arrival in India, the team had a 10-day training camp in Turkey where they defeated Galatasaray 3-1 in a test game before losing 3-1 to Patricia George’s Fenerbahce on October 4.

The team’s arrival in India was confirmed by the Super Falcons Twitter handle, “Hello India! Our sisters, Flamingos have arrived Goa for #U17WWC after a five-hour stopover in Mumbai, India. Players and officials have since settled down at Grand Hyyat Hotel. Let’s go for glory!”

Flamingoes who are making a return to the competition after missing out on the 2018 edition in Uruguay will be hoping to go past their best finish in the competition which is a quarter final placement in Trinidad and Tobago (2010), Azerbaijan (2012) and Costa Rica in 2014.
